However, current techniques for fluid composition measurements inside enclosed spaces during SEOR are inconvenient and can cause leakage problems.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) could offer a solution here. RFID is a wireless data-collection technology, which enables real-time, continuous information exchange. This book examines the feasibility study of using RFID technology for laboratory measurement of compositions of diethyl ether-brine-oil mixtures in solvent-enhanced imbibition experiments. Based on this study it can be concluded that it is possible to use RFID technology to measure fluid compositions with an accuracy of a few percent (0.02). Accurate fluid characterization using RFID could facilitate minimization of the amount of injected mutually soluble solvent used during SEOR, thus reducing its costs and environmental impact.
